Wood clad windows installation services involve replacing or upgrading existing windows with new units that feature a wood exterior finish. This process typically includes removing the old windows, preparing the opening for the new units, and securely installing the wood clad windows to ensure proper fit and function. The service may also involve finishing touches such as sealing, insulating, and sometimes painting or staining the wood exterior to enhance durability and appearance. Skilled contractors focus on providing a seamless fit that enhances both the aesthetic appeal and energy efficiency of the property.
This service helps address common problems such as drafts, air leaks, and difficulty opening or closing windows. Over time, windows can become damaged or warped, leading to increased energy costs and reduced comfort inside the home. The overview below groups typical Wood Clad Windows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Miami Dade County, FL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Replacing a single wood clad window or making minor repairs typically ranges from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all into this middle range, depending on window size and condition.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um.
Standard Window Replacement - Installing a new wood clad window in a standard-sized opening usually costs between $1,000-$2,500. Most local contractors handle these projects within this range, with costs varying based on window style and features.
Larger or Custom Installations - Larger or custom wood clad window installations can range from $3,000-$5,500. These projects are less common and often involve unique sizes or designs, pushing costs toward the upper end of the spectrum.
Full Home Window Replacement - Replacing all windows in a home can cost from $10,000 to $25,000 or more, depending on the number of windows and complexity. Many projects fall into the middle of this range, with larger, more complex jobs reaching higher totals.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are wood clad windows? Wood clad windows feature a wood interior for aesthetic appeal and durability, with an exterior layer typically made of a weather-resistant material to protect against the elements.
Why choose wood clad windows for a home upgrade? They combine the natural beauty of wood with exterior protection, offering both style and longevity for residential properties in Miami Dade County.
Can local contractors handle the installation of wood clad windows? Yes, experienced local service providers can manage the installation process, ensuring proper fitting and finishing for optimal performance.
Are there different styles of wood clad windows available? Yes, local pros offer a variety of styles, including double-hung, casement, and picture windows, to match different architectural preferences.
What should be considered before installing wood clad windows? It’s important to evaluate the existing window openings, the desired style, and the compatibility with the home's architecture, which local contractors can assist with.
